Abstract EN

The aim of the study was to determine whether or not dexmedetomidine- (DEX-) based intravenous infusion in dental implantation can provide better sedation and postoperative analgesia via suppressing postoperative inflammation and oxidative stress.

Sixty patients were randomly assigned to receive either DEX (group D) or midazolam (group M).

Recorded variables were vital sign (SBP/HR/RPP/SpO2/RR), visual analogue scale (VAS) pain scores, and observer’s assessment of alertness/sedation scale (OAAS) scores.

The plasma levels of interleukin-6 (IL-6), tumor necrosis factor alpha (TNF-α), antioxidant superoxide dismutase (SOD), and the lipid peroxidation product malondialdehyde (MDA) were detected at baseline and after 2, 4, and 24 h of drug administration.

The VAS pain scores and OAAS scores were significantly lower for patients in group D compared to group M.

The plasma levels of TNF-α, IL-6, and MDA were significantly lower in group D patients than those in group M at 2 h and 4 h.

In group M, SOD levels decreased as compared to group D at 2 h and 4 h.

The plasma levels of TNF-α, IL-6, and MDA were positively correlated with VAS pain scores while SOD negatively correlated with VAS pain scores.

Therefore, DEX appears to provide better sedation during office-based artificial tooth implantation.

DEX offers better postoperative analgesia via anti-inflammatory and antioxidation pathway.
